Special Series: Aging Abroad
In this episode of Flourish in the Foreign, Toddre' DaLaura Monier, a previous guest discusses the nuanced topic of aging abroad. Toddre' shares her experience of living internationally, specifically in Nairobi, and offers insights into the challenges and benefits of aging while living outside one's cultural context. Exploring topics such as healthcare, dating, community support, and emotional well-being. Toddre' also shares deeply personal stories about caring for her aging mother in Kenya and her thoughts on creating a multi-generational compound for her family.
